Elote Asado con Queso
Elote Asado con Queso is a flavorful Mexican street corn dish, featuring grilled corn on the cob slathered in a creamy mixture of cheese, spices, and lime. Perfect for a vegetarian brunch, this dish bursts with vibrant flavors and textures.

20 minutes
Difficulty: Easy
Mexican
290 kcal
Ingredients
- Corn on the cob - 2 ears
- Cotija cheese - 50 grams, crumbled
- Mayonnaise - 2 tablespoons
- Lime - 1, juiced
- Chili powder - 1 teaspoon
- Cilantro - 2 tablespoons, chopped
- Salt - to taste
- Pepper - to taste
Steps
- Preheat your grill or grill pan over medium-high heat.
- Carefully husk the corn, removing all silk strands, and rinse under cold water.
- Place the corn on the grill and cook for about 10-15 minutes, turning occasionally, until the kernels are tender and slightly charred.
- While the corn is grilling, in a small bowl, mix together the mayonnaise, lime juice, chili powder, salt, and pepper.
- Once the corn is grilled, remove it from the heat and immediately brush the mayo-lime mixture all over the corn.
- Sprinkle the crumbled Cotija cheese generously over the corn, followed by chopped cilantro.
- Serve hot with extra lime wedges on the side for drizzling.
